It’s back, and this time it’s on eBay Australia, who have been informed of the counterfeit.
If you haven’t read the previous post on the fake Supremes out there then do, for an easy way to spot them flip the guitar round and check the back.

A real Les Paul Supreme has a carved back and does NOT have cavity covers, (the plastic bits on the back).

This white guitar is supposed to be a Les Paul Supreme, the headstock shape is slightly off, though the inlaid “Supreme” motif may sway some into thinking it’s genuine. lf you’re looking at getting a Les Paul Supreme from an unknown source check that the back of the body is carved and not flat. The fake Les Paul Supremes that I have seen have a flat back with the usual Les Paul cavity covers where the pots and selector switch are wired in. A real Les Paul Supreme does not have these cavity covers as the back is all carved wood.

The Supreme motif looks reasonable and the truss rod cover isn’t an immediate give away but the shape of the headstock tells us that the name on it is the only thing this guitar has in common with a real Gibson guitar.
